Alprazolam, sold under the brand name Xanax among others, is a fast-acting, potent tranquilizer of moderate duration within the triazolobenzodiazepine group of chemicals called benzodiazepines. [14] Alprazolam is most commonly prescribed in the management of anxiety disorders, especially panic disorder and generalized anxiety disorder (GAD). Gabapentin, a non-benzos drug, has a lower risk of dependence and may be safer for long-term use. Despite being used off-label for insomnia, its effectiveness is still under study, and individual responses vary. The combination of gabapentin and Xanax presents serious risks that should never be taken lightly. While both medications can be beneficial when used appropriately and under medical supervision, their combination can be life-threatening. In patients dealing with acute pain, chronic pain, and mental health conditions, the risk associated with the combination of gabapentin, opioids, and benzodiazepines was notably higher compared to users taking opioids alone. It is also used to treat panic disorder in some patients. Alprazolam is a benzodiazepine. Benzodiazepines belong to the group of medicines called central nervous system (CNS) depressants, which are medicines that slow down the nervous system.
